N197171 January 12, 2012 CLA-2-70:OT:RR:NC:N2:226 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 7013.99.5000 Ms. Susan Reynolds ClearFreight, Inc. 650 Supreme Drive Benesville, IL 60106 RE: The tariff classification of a glass hummingbird feeder from China Dear Ms. Reynolds: In your letter, dated December 8, 2011, on behalf of Taiwan Cable Industrial, you requested a tariff classification ruling regarding item number 81001 - a glass hummingbird feeder. A sample of this article was submitted with your ruling request. The body of the article - the portion which will hold the feed - consists of glass. The base and the lid consist of plastics, and the hanger is composed of metal covered with plastics. Your letter indicates that the unit value of the hummingbird feeder is over thirty cents but not over three dollars. The applicable subheading for item number 81001 will be 7013.99.5000,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TSUS), which provides for glassware of a kind used for table, kitchen, toilet, office, indoor decoration or similar purposes…other glassware: other: other: other: valued over thirty cents but not over three dollars each. The rate of duty will be 30 percent ad valorem. Duty rates are provided for your convenience and are subject to change.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177). A copy of the ruling or the control number indicated above should be provided with the entry documents filed at the time this merchandise is imported.
